CoinVoice has recently learned that, according to Cointelegraph, on June 6, Congressman Thomas Massie led a bipartisan group with Troy Nehls, Addison McDowell, and Warren Davidson to introduce the Gold Reserve Transparency Act (H.R. 3795), which calls for a comprehensive audit of the U.S. gold reserves.
The bill will require a comprehensive examination, counting, and auditing of all U.S. gold holdings, and the disclosure of all transactions involving U.S. gold over the past 50 years, including purchases, sales, loans, pledges, leases, swaps, and other collateral activities [original link]
